1 of 1 people found the following review helpful:
4.0 out of 5 stars bang for the buck, October 10, 2005
This review is from: Koss KSC6 SportclipTM Stereophone (Electronics)
I've been using the same pair for 3,5 years almost daily...and they have taken their share of rather abusive use being twisted, yanked, stuffed in-and-out of bags, purses, etc. For a price below 10$, these earphones are amazingly durable. True, they don't have much bass, but then - I'm not a fan of booming noise in my ears. So, for those who prefer to actually hear the finest tunes and words of music/movies/speech, these are perfect. As for the fit, earphones are comfortable, but might be a bit too big for people with really small ears. Overall, a good bargain for the price.

5.0 out of 5 stars Perfect for my ears, February 24, 2011
This review is from: Koss KSC6 SportclipTM Stereophone (Electronics)
I had searched for lightweight over-the ear but NOT in ear headphones. These were the pair I found that work best for my needs and my ears. They have a good range of sound, and I have no personal issues with how I experience sound quality. They rest over my ear and as far as I can tell are NOT meant to fit in the ear canal, which is what I wanted. No problems with glasses (which the large pad over-ear models have), and they have the Koss limited lifetime warranty. I've had mine for ~7 years, sent one pair to Koss for free replacement when I lost sound in one side. That cost me something like $3 shipping.

They aren't best for sports, I use the Koss "Clipper" which can be put in the ear canal, or rest on top (my preference) for that.
